		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Hi,<br />
I took a months worth of Lipovox. I started with 2 pills, twice a day and did this consistently for a week. I didn&#8217;t see any weight loss or have a significant amount of more energy. After that I just took them whenever I remembered and finished the bottle in two months instead of one. This could be the reason I didn&#8217;t see results. But I&#8217;m not disappointed either. I&#8217;m sure its healthy and had some great vitamins for me. I will not order again though</p>
